The Story of Smashcralibur (The Reycralibur Requiem Project)


Chapter 1

Hoo, boy. Where do I start? 

I was in that phase every Smash Bros machinima director experiences when they first start out. Nothing but anime on the brain and the need to write some fanfiction. Revision 1 and 2 refers to the first two incarnations of Reycralibur, creatively titled Smashcralibur. 

Because I was an iconoclast even at this stage, making a machinima in the original game with mods wasn't enough. I choose the trio of Mario, Ness, and Samus as the main characters in a story that had the three sent to an alternate dimension - an alternate Dairantou. There they meet alternate versions of Link (Neo), Kirby, (Skyru), and Fox (Ridi). How Mario and co. got to this world differs between the first two incarnations but the important part is, in order to get back, they need to recover the three pieces of the eponymous sword. But beware! The evil General Gorus / Gorous (again, it differs) of the 13th Battalion and the sinister forces of Black Nebula are also after the sword. Smashcralibur is apparently so powerful that it created the alternate world, and it falls upon Neo and his fellow guardians (I refuse to type the original stupid name for the group) to defend the sword from Black Nebula and prevent them from conquering the world. Naturally, an evil version of Donkey Kong was the antagonist because DK was the closest thing to a bad guy the original roster had. 

There was a strong influence from Sonic X as far as the relationship between Mario and Neo goes. Neo and his companions were rookie guardians, and he figured he could learn a thing or two from the pasta-loving, alien plumber. Another motif was that the characters in the alternate world all had shared memories of their prime universe counterparts. This was a big motivator for Mercenary Kay, the AU Luigi. To rid himself of Luigi’s memories, he would be driven to kill Mario and destroy Smashcralibur. 

When all was said and done, I spent more time daydreaming and brainstorming ideas for the series then actually filming anything. It was for the best; the first two incarnations were unbearable looking back. Revision 1 was so bad, the second episode wound up being a soft reboot - the start of Revision 2.
